Output e05e9bee89e9e19e035e97a2766ca615c60a5bccbc4faec154d1ba5dac4a5b59:0

value
20700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fba8f7153601af75c95a88e67ad0ac5ca41ee98 OP_EQUAL
address
363PAzrS5E6CAXWG81wUCihYTCgFandDeh
transaction
e05e9bee89e9e19e035e97a2766ca615c60a5bccbc4faec154d1ba5dac4a5b59
confirmations
336059
spent
true